Licensed Vocational Nurse:
Bakersfield and Surrounding Areas
Compassionate Care Home Health Agency is seeking a Certified Licensed Vocational Nurse (LVN) to provide direct patient care in our Bakersfield field office. Our agency operates across Fresno County and surrounding counties, offering in‑home medical, rehabilitative, and support services to patients throughout Central California.
Compensation:Hourly rate $33–$36 (negotiable based on experience). Overtime opportunity. 401(k) matching. 45 days paid time off. Parental leave. Dental, vision, and health insurance.

- Provide direct patient care as defined in the California State Nurse Practice Act, including end‑of‑life care.
- Implement comprehensive assessments and develop and follow individual plans of care under RN supervision.
- Document patient services accurately and in a timely manner.
- Educate patients and families on diagnosis and self‑care techniques.
- Participate in interdisciplinary coordination of hospice and home health services.
- Use and prepare equipment and supplies, adhering to aseptic technique.
- Manage pain/symptom management and evaluate response to treatments/medications.
- Engage in professional growth and participate in quality improvement activities.
- Perform other duties as assigned by the RN.
- Graduate of an accredited practical or vocational nursing program.
- Minimum 1 year nursing experience; 3 years preferred (community health, hospice or medical/surgical).
- Current LVN license in California.
- Good verbal and written communication skills.
- Licensed driver with a reliable, insured automobile.
- CPR certification.
- Strong commitment to high‑quality patient care.
- Positive, can‑do attitude, flexibility for weekend or odd‑hour work.
- Community home health or hospice experience.
- Knowledge of hospice philosophy and terminal patient care.
- Experience with multiple disciplines (HHA, OT, PT, MSW, ST, Dietician).
